#88a024 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#88a024 is composed of 53.3% red, 62.7%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.5%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 71.6 degrees, a saturation of 63.3% and a lightness of 38.4%. #88a024 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#114100.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

#88a024 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#88a024 has RGB values of R:136, G:160,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 8953892.

Hex triplet 88a024 #88a024
RGB Decimal 136, 160, 36 rgb(136,160,36)
RGB Percent 53.3, 62.7, 14.1 rgb(53.3%,62.7%,14.1%)
CMYK 15, 0, 78, 37
HSL 71.6°, 63.3, 38.4 hsl(71.6,63.3%,38.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 71.6°, 77.5, 62.7
Web Safe 999933 #999933
CIE-LAB 62.086, -24.808, 57.101
XYZ 23.042, 30.503, 6.343
xyY 0.385, 0.509, 30.503
CIE-LCH 62.086, 62.257, 113.483
CIE-LUV 62.086, -10.783, 65.49
Hunter-Lab 55.23, -22.18, 31.852
Binary 10001000, 10100000, 00100100

Shades and Tints of #88a024

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e1004 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
